Cartesian coordinates are a way of describing the location of a point in a two-dimensional plane using an ordered pair of numbers, typically known as (x, y). This system is based on the X and Y axes, which intersect at a point called the origin (0, 0). The value of x corresponds to the distance from the origin along the X-axis, and the value of y corresponds to the distance along the Y-axis. Understanding this concept is crucial for various mathematical operations, such as graphing equations, calculating distances, and determining areas and volumes.

The use of Cartesian coordinates is widespread in the US, particularly in industries such as architecture, urban planning, and geographic information systems (GIS). With the growing demand for precise location-based services and mapping technologies, the need for a deep understanding of coordinates is becoming increasingly important. Additionally, the emphasis on STEM education in American schools has led to a greater focus on teaching concepts like Cartesian coordinates.
